Seavey dog sled tour: an Iditarod kennel, on wheels, for $120.

The best-reviewed dog-sledding tour you can reach by road from Seward: 4.97★ on 50 reviews, more than any of the other three, with guiding scored 5.0 — joint-highest of the three that publish a subscore. The shuttle from your Seward hotel is in the fare, and the till charges exactly what the advert says. What you are not buying is snow: the sled has wheels and the trail is rainforest. Value for money is scored 4.8, joint-lowest of the three — the same number the $89 kennel down the road gets.

THE BORING PART YOU READ BEFORE PAYING $120

What’s in the Seavey summer dog sled tour price, and what isn’t

INCLUDED4

  • Seavey kennel and homestead tour
  • Dog sled ride
  • Hot chocolate and coffee
  • Free videos of the guests on the ride

NOT INCLUDED1

  • Food

Coffee and hot chocolate are in the price; a meal is not. Ninety minutes is short enough that it rarely matters.

LOGISTICS6

MEETING POINT
Varies by departure — the exact point is on your voucher
PICKUP
Hotel shuttle from Seward hotels with 2 hours’ notice, minimum 2 people
DEPARTURES
9:00, 11:45, 13:30, 15:15 and 18:30 on our sampled date
WHAT YOU RIDE
A wheeled sled, two miles of rainforest trail
ACCESSIBILITY
Wheelchair accessible
CANCELLATION
Free up to 24 hours before

WHAT VISITORS SAY THEY BOUGHT

A working Iditarod kennel and the people who run it — plus puppies, which come up in almost every visible review. Nobody writes about the trail. They write about the dogs and about being driven there and back.

IF YOU CAME FOR SNOW UNDER THE SLED, THIS IS THE WRONG TOUR AT ANY PRICE — THAT ONE STARTS AT $629.00 AND NEEDS A HELICOPTER.

ASKED BEFORE PRESSING BOOK

Eight honest answers about the Seavey dog sled tour

QIs the Seavey dog sled tour worth it?

On the numbers it is the strongest road-access option in Seward: 4.97★ from 50 reviews, guiding scored 5.0, and the shuttle in the fare. The one caveat is value for money at 4.8 — the cheaper kennel scores exactly the same on that line for $31 less.

QIs Seward dog sledding on snow in summer?

Not on this tour. The sled is wheeled and the trail is rainforest. The only summer dog sledding on snow near Seward is on a glacier, and it needs a helicopter — from $629.00.

QWhat is the difference between the Seavey tour and Turning Heads Kennel?

Price and record. Seavey is $119.99 on 50 reviews at 4.97★; Turning Heads is $89.00 on 40 at 4.77★, and works out $71.20 an hour against $79.99. Both include transport, both end with puppies.

QIs there a hotel pickup from Seward?

Yes — a shuttle from Seward hotels, with two hours’ notice and a minimum of two people. Riders name it repeatedly as the thing that makes the tour easy without a car.

QHow long is the sled ride itself?

The listing gives the ride as two miles and the whole visit as 1.5 h. It does not break out how many of those minutes are on the sled, and we are not going to invent a number.

QIs the Seavey dog sled tour wheelchair accessible?

Wheelchair accessible, according to the operator’s listing. It runs rain or shine, so bring a raincoat either way.

QDoes the price change at the checkout?

No. The advert says $120 and the till asked $119.99 for one adult on our sampled date. All four dog-sledding tours here priced the same way — unlike the Kenai Fjords cruises, where one added $44.28.
